Course Overview

Fox Hollow Golf Course in La Crosse, Wisconsin, offers a welcoming, public 18-hole layout that combines approachable design with a setting that rewards thoughtful play. Situated at W4131 County Road O, this course presents a balanced blend of natural terrain and subtle shaping that makes it inviting for golfers across skill levels.

The course features fairways that wind smoothly through gentle elevations, lined by pockets of mature trees that define each hole without overwhelming the player’s line of sight. Fox Hollow plays to a par 72, with a yardage sufficient to challenge mid-handicap players but remain comfortable for those still refining their game. The greens provide a moderate test, rolling true with enough undulation to encourage precision in putting without punishing occasional misreads.
